永洪社区

标题: 传参问题 [打印本页]

作者: 丫丫    时间: 2021-6-15 11:46
标题: 传参问题
数据库里有表A 字段A1,A2,A3   A2和A3在制作报告时是下拉参数   数据集是select count(*)from A where A2=?{下拉参数1}and A3={下拉参数2}  问题当下拉参数1和2为空的时候  其实是算总表的行数  但是传递空参到数据集是报错的,报错原因:传递空参数时失败         只有下拉参数2  3不为空时 才可以   这种情况怎么解决呢?
作者: 永洪tech-wdr    时间: 2021-6-15 11:51
提示: 作者被禁止或删除 内容自动屏蔽
作者: 丫丫    时间: 2021-6-15 12:39
永洪tech-wdr 发表于 2021-6-15 11:51
可以按照以下的语法修改一下SQL里添加参数过滤:
1.单值参数:
①.Select * from table where 1=1

太感谢了




欢迎光临 永洪社区 (https://club.yonghongtech.com/) Powered by Discuz! X3.4